    BSNL users fall into two categories only - with good exp and extremely bad exp. Usually the people with good experience are those in major cities and tier 2 cities. People in the smaller towns have had bad experiences - mainly because of lack of manpower and infrastructure. Vishakhapatnam is a major twon and you should not be getting this exp.

    Your problem is with your account and the account settings are managed at NIB servers in Bangalore. Unfortunately there is not much anyone can advise except to follow up, chase up, etc.

    Overbilling cases have been heard quite often. But usually these are re-solved. Today in Pune's papers, a case has been reported about a bill of Rs. 1.43 lakhs being slapped on a dataone user.

    If your case is not amicably sorted out, you should do the following:

    a) Please keep all documentation with you in writing - complaints, requests, reports, etc. with a "RECEIVED" signature/stamp from the BSNL office.
    b) File a case in consumer court if there is no redressal
    c) Switch to other ISP's (such as Airtel) if that is an option.

    there are two ways of setting up a broadband connection
    1)Bridged mode- dialer in windows required
    2)PPoe Mode - no dialer required.internet works as soon as you switch on your modem..
